Vegan Chocolate Chip Biscotti

Vegan Chocolate Chip Biscotti are classic twice-baked Italian cookies that are incredibly easy to make and customize!

Instructions
 

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.
  2. Add the dry ingredients except the brown sugar into a large bowl and mix until combined.
  3. In a separate bowl, cream together the vegan butter and brown sugar until evenly mixed and slightly frothy. Add the non-dairy milk and vanilla extract to the butter mixture and mix again.
  4. Add the wet mixture to dry mixture and mix until a cohesive dough has formed. Next, fold in the chocolate chips until they are evenly distributed.
  5. Transfer half of the dough onto a parchment-lined baking sheet and shape it into a short log about 4-inches by 9-inches. Repeat with the second half of the biscotti dough, giving a few inches space between the two.
  6. Bake the logs at 350 degrees Fahrenheit for 30-35 minutes. The top should be slightly golden brown.
  7. Remove the baked biscotti from the oven and allow it to cool completely to room temperature.
    Once the biscotti have cooled, carefully transfer the logs to a cutting board. Cut the biscotti at an angle with a sharp serrated knife into 1-1 1/2 inch slices.
  8. Place the slices on the prepared baking sheet with cut sides up. Return the biscotti to the oven at 350 degrees Fahrenheit and bake for 10 minutes on each side. The edges will begin to brown.
  9. That's it! Serve with a hot cup of coffee, late night espresso, or enjoy on it's own!

Notes

    • Not Vegan? Use dairy butter or dairy milk instead of non-dairy versions. Use dairy chocolate or milk chocolate chips instead of vegan.
*A note about granulated sugar: Not all granulated sugar is vegan. Make sure to choose a USDA Organic variety (or variety otherwise noted to be vegan) to ensure it is not processed with bone char, an animal ingredient.
